A Guide to Using Cryptocurrency at Lanista Casino

First Impressions

When you first land on the lanista website, the layout is clean and user-friendly. The colour scheme is easy on the eyes, which is a plus when you’re here for the long haul. An immediate standout is the focus on cryptocurrency options, which is becoming increasingly popular among online casinos. You can deposit using Bitcoin, Ethereum, and a few others, making it convenient for those who prefer digital currencies.

The welcome bonus is advertised at a staggering **100% up to £500**, but caution is warranted. The fine print reveals a **35x wagering requirement**, meaning you’ll need to wager £17,500 before you can withdraw any bonus funds. That’s a hefty target, so keep your eyes peeled on those terms.

Signing Up

Creating an account at Lanista is a straightforward process, taking roughly **5-10 minutes**. You’ll need to provide standard details like your name, email, and a secure password. Interestingly, there’s no need for extensive verification at this stage, which can be a double-edged sword—convenient but raises questions about security.

Make sure to check the box for cryptocurrency bonuses during signup, as they can be easily overlooked. Since they often come with unique terms, keep an eye out for any specific conditions tied to your chosen cryptocurrency.

First Deposit

Depositing funds is a breeze, especially for crypto users. The minimum deposit is set at **£10**, and transactions typically process instantly. However, remember that different cryptocurrencies might have varying minimums; for instance, Bitcoin transactions could be higher due to network fees.

One key detail: while deposits are instant, the maximum bet while wagering your bonus is capped at **£5**. This can limit your strategy, especially if you prefer higher stakes.

First Session

With funds ready, it’s time to explore. Lanista offers around **1,840 games**, including slots, table games, and live dealer options. Notably, the **RTP (Return to Player)** percentages are quite competitive, averaging around **96.3%**, though this can vary by game.

As for wagering contributions, not all games contribute equally. Slots usually contribute **100%**, while table games like blackjack and roulette may only count for **10%**. If you’re keen on fulfilling that bonus requirement, focus on slot titles.

First Withdrawal

Now, let’s talk withdrawals. Processing times for crypto withdrawals typically range from **23 to 47 hours**, which is fairly standard in the industry. However, I noticed that this could vary significantly based on the specific currency you’re using.

The minimum withdrawal amount is **£20**, which is reasonable, but be cautious—if your balance dips below this amount after your first withdrawal, you may have to wait longer to access your funds.

Week-Two Verdict

After a couple of weeks, what’s the verdict? Overall, Lanista Casino has its merits, particularly for cryptocurrency users. The game selection is decent, and the welcome bonus is enticing, albeit with hefty wagering requirements.

However, it’s crucial to stay aware of the terms. For instance, the **expiry window** for bonus funds is **30 days** from the date of activation. If you don’t meet the wagering requirements by then, any bonus funds will vanish.

I also found that customer support was responsive, usually replying within **30 minutes** to queries, which is a significant plus for any online casino.

In conclusion, while Lanista presents a compelling option, especially for crypto aficionados, the fine print deserves your attention. Wagering requirements can be daunting, so proceed with caution, and perhaps consider a more modest approach when it comes to bonuses.
